*[[Rei]] -Successor to the [[Nanto Suichō Ken]] style. He starts off on a journey to rescue his sister Airi from Godland, but later pursues the Fang Clan when he learns that Airi was sold to them as a slave. However, he is unable to infiltrate the clan to rescue her, so he asks Kenshiro for his help. After doing this favor, Rei joins the player's party and entrusts his life to Ken. When he later returns to Grimtown after it is invaded by Raoh, he challenges Raoh to combat, but he is defected after his ''Shinkesshū'' point is struck, leaving him with only a few days to live. His life is extended after his ''Shinreidai'' point is struck, allowing him to challenge Yuda and rescue Mamiya from his clutches. Rei dies shortly after defeating Yuda.

*[[Ryūken]] - The previous successor to Hokuto Shin Ken and the master to Kenshirō and his brothers-in-training. He tells Kenshirō at the beginning of the game to follow the path of becoming the Savior of the Post-Apocalyptic World. Every time Kenshirō is defeated in combat, he is transported to Ryūken's room and revived. Ryūken also has the ability to revive Ken's fallen comrades, as well teach Ken the ''[[Tenha Kassatsu]]'' technique, which is required to defeat Souther. Unlike in the manga, Ryūken never dies and is still alive even through the Imperial Capital and Shura story arcs.

==Errata==
* Godland is spelled ゴットランド throughout the game instead of the correct ゴッドランド.
* Juza's name is misspelled ジゅウザ (instead of the correct ジュウザ) in the one conversation he is mentioned.
* The ''[[Kūkyoku Ryūbu]]'' appears listed in-game as くうきょくり'''ょ'''うぶ (which would be pronounced ''Kyūkyoku Ry'''ō'''bu'') instead of the correct くうきょくり'''ゅ'''うぶ.
* On the back of the packaging, 元斗皇拳 (''[[Gento Kō Ken]]'') is misspelled 元斗星拳
* The center screenshot on the back of the box is upside down.
* On page 3 of the manual, the Japanese name of the [[Holy Emperor Cross Mausoleum]] is misspelled as 帝聖十字陵 instead of the correct 聖帝十字陵 (the first two kanji are in opposite order).
* On page 24 of the manual, the ''[[Kūkyoku Ryūbu]]'' is spelled as 究極流舞 instead of the correct 空極流舞.
* On pages 24 and 25, the ''[[Tenshō Hyakuretsu Ken]]'' is referred as ''Ten'''bu''' Hyakuretsu Ken'' (天舞百裂拳), which means "Heaving Flying Hundred Crack Fist". The name was most likely changed due to in-game space constraints.
